DESCRIPTIONĀ
Ā
Under the supervision of the Assistant Manager of Mechanical Engineering, the work of the HVAC Technician includes skilled manual and technical work at an experienced level.Ā Ā An employee in this class, with general technical, and administrative supervision from an assigned supervisor, trouble-shoots,Ā repairsĀ andĀ maintainsĀ heating, ventilation, and air-conditioning systems.Ā

ESSENTIAL POSITION RESPONSIBILITIESĀ
Ā
The below list is a summary of the functions of the job, not an exhaustive or comprehensive list of all possible job responsibilities, tasks, and duties.Ā
Ā
Performs complex work involving troubleshooting, investigation, and repair of HVAC equipment and controls.Ā
Performs preventive maintenance of HVAC equipment including cleaning, inspection, and routine servicing.Ā
Disassembles, replaces, and adjusts defective parts.Ā
ProperlyĀ rechargesĀ air-conditioning systems.Ā
Diagnoses electrical,Ā mechanicalĀ and electronic defects.Ā
Makes emergency repairs to equipment.Ā
Reads wiring diagrams, schematics, and technical manuals.Ā
DocumentsĀ work completed in the computerized work order management system.Ā
May need to work overtime and respond to emergency calls during inclement weather or other emergencies.Ā

ESSENTIAL K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S, AND ABILITIESĀ
Ā
The below list is a summary of the knowledge, skills, and abilitiesĀ requiredĀ for success in this position, not an exhaustive or comprehensive list.Ā Ā
Ā
Knowledge of the principles of air-conditioning maintenance methods.Ā
Knowledge of air compressors, pneumatic controls, electronic temperature controls, relay systems, thermostats, VAV systems,Ā rooftopĀ and other air-handling units, including gas-fired units, chillers, energy management systems, pumps (2 and 4-pipe systems).Ā
Knowledge of the principles of safety and electricity.Ā
Knowledge of standard parts, tools, and test equipment used in the trade and safe installation of new and replacement parts.Ā
Ability toĀ operateĀ the Building Automation System (BAS) to investigate and troubleshoot HVAC equipment.Ā
Ability to read wiring diagrams, schematics, and technical manuals and to implement that knowledge in actual performance.Ā
Ability to plan work and keepĀ accurateĀ records of work performed and materials used.Ā
Ability to diagnose electrical,Ā mechanicalĀ and electronic defects.Ā
Ability toĀ maintain,Ā adjustĀ and repair air-conditioning equipment.Ā
Ability to climb and work from scaffolds, ladders, catwalks, and aerial lifts.Ā
Ability to communicate effectively with administrators and custodial staff and get along well with others.Ā
Ability to take emergencyĀ callouts.Ā
